Lots of times when our bodies are missing something, it sends us signals. Have you had you sugar checked? The shaky feeling sounds like low blood sugar. Make sure you try to eat something in the morning, this is your fuel to get you going for the day. If you are not a morning eater, as some of us are, try some Carnation Instant Breakfast, it's good. Try to grab a quick pick me up in the mid morning, something like a Granola bar or even a candy bar. Have lunch and supper as normal. If you have to skip a meal, lunch would be okay, but try to back it up with a little something to munch on. You would be surprised to see how different you may begin to feel. Don't drink a lot of caffein, i.e. soda, coffee etc. caffein will give you the shakes and it does keep you awake. I don't think it is an emotional thing at all, you just need to get in the practice of putting some calories into your body on a regular basis.
